如何启动adb服务器?

时间:2017-03-22 19:50:18

标签: android android-studio adb

嗨我得到错误:

  

无法创建调试桥:无法启动adb服务器:错误:无法安装 smartsocket 侦听器:无法绑定到127.0.0.1:5037:尝试以某种方式访问​​套接字被访问权限禁止。 (10013)   此应用程序已请求Runtime以不寻常的方式终止它。   有关更多信息,请联系应用程序的支持团队。   无法从ADB服务器读取确定   *未能启动守护进程*   错误:无法连接到守护程序   ' C:\ Users \ user \ AppData \ Local \ Android \ Sdk \ platform-tools \ adb.exe start-server'失败 - 必要时手动运行

如何解决此问题?我试图卸载sdk平台工具并重新安装,但这似乎不起作用,任何建议?

3 个答案:

答案 0 :(得分:1)

我有同样的问题,在这里找到解决方案: stackoverflow - Android - could not install smartsocket listener

总结一下,对于windows: 打开命令提示符并输入以下命令

netstat -ano | findstr :5037

示例输出 - 最后一列是进程ID(PID)

TCP 127.0.0.1:5037 0.0.0.0:0 LISTENING 832
在这个例子中,

是832是PID

现在运行命令

tasklist | findstr _PID_ (e.g tasklist | findstr 832)

它会显示像bash.exe这样的流程/服务名称(对我来说是MBAM.exe

转到任务管理器并结束任务bash.exe并使用以下命令启动adb

adb start-server

答案 1 :(得分:0)

点击屏幕上的工具菜单,然后导航到' Android'。

点击'启用ADB集成'

要重新启动服务,请取消选中并重新检查该选择。

从命令行导航到adb.exe的位置并输入adb kill-server,然后使用adb start-server命令

答案 2 :(得分:0)

使用:

adb start-server

也(关闭服务器):

adb kill-server

(adb必须在PATH中)